ATHENS (AP) 鈥 The body of missing British TV presenter and author Dr. Michael Mosley was found on a Greek island Sunday morning after a days-long search, his family said.

Mosley, who on the island of Symi on Wednesday afternoon, was spotted among rocks on a rugged stretch of coast by a party on a boat that included the local mayor and journalists.

Mosley鈥檚 wife said her husband took the wrong route on a hike and collapsed just short of reaching a marina in a place where his body couldn鈥檛 easily be seen.

鈥淢ichael was an adventurous man, it鈥檚 part of what made him so special,鈥 Dr. Clare Bailey Mosley said in statement. 鈥淚t鈥檚 devastating to have lost Michael, my wonderful, funny, kind and brilliant husband. We had an incredibly lucky life together. We loved each other very much and were so happy together.鈥

Mosley, 67, was well known in Britain for his many programs on the BBC, regular appearances on television and radio and his column in the Daily Mail newspaper. He was known outside the U.K. for his 2013 book 鈥淭he Fast Diet,鈥 which he co-authored with journalist Mimi Spencer. The book proposed the so-called 鈥5:2 diet,鈥 which promised to help people lose weight quickly by minimizing their calorie intake two days a week while eating healthily on the other five.

He subsequently introduced a rapid weight loss program and made a number of films about diet and exercise.

Mosley often pushed his body to extreme lengths to see the effects of his diets and also lived with tapeworms in his guts for six weeks for the BBC documentary 鈥淚nfested! Living With Parasites.鈥

Clare Bailey Mosley thanked the people of the island of Symi, who she said worked tirelessly to find him.

鈥淪ome of these people on the island, who hadn鈥檛 even heard of Michael, worked from dawn till dusk unasked,鈥 she said. 鈥淢y family and I have been hugely comforted by the outpouring of love from people from around the world. It鈥檚 clear that Michael meant a huge amount to so many of you.鈥

Lefteris Papakalodoukas, the island鈥檚 mayor, told The Associated Press that he was on a boat with journalists when they saw a body some 65 feet (20 meters) above the Agia Marina beach. He said Mosley was lying face-up next to a fence.

鈥淲e zoomed with the cameras and saw it was him,鈥 he said.

Ilias Tsavaris, a bar manager at the marina, said he scrambled up the hillside after getting a call from the boat telling him to confirm the sighting.

鈥淲hen I walked up I saw something like a body," he said. 鈥淵ou don鈥檛 see a dead body everyday, it is not a warzone, it鈥檚 summer, you are supposed to have fun and swimming.鈥

As police officers were retrieving Mosley's body, one fell on the slope and had to be carried away on a stretcher, local media reported. The body will be taken to the nearby island of Rhodes for autopsy.

Mosley had four children with his wife, who is also an author and health columnist.
